Terra Incognita Controlleri

Hoffjan, A.; Schmitting, W.


Zusammenfassung
Visual forms of representation simplify the absorption and processing of information. Information presented in a picture can be perceived and processed much better, faster and more completely than information contained in a written text. This article presents one example of the use of graphics in management accounting education. The Terra Incognita gives further insights into the management accounting profession. Students shall realize that there exists no controllers' paradise. On the contrary, they will be confronted with some facets of the dismal daily routine of a management accountant.
